Lawyers say allegations are false and defamatory, have damaged Rahman’s reputation

In a legal notice sent to ASICON, Rahman’s lawyers have denied allegations that he received Rs 29 lakh for a concert that never took place in 2018. The lawyers have also demanded that ASICON issue a public apology to Rahman and pay him Rs 10 crore in damages for the damage caused to his reputation.

The legal notice states that the allegations made by ASICON are “false, malicious, and defamatory” and have caused “irreparable damage” to Rahman’s reputation. The notice also states that ASICON has no evidence to support its allegations and that the association has made the allegations “with the sole intention of defaming” Rahman.

Rahman’s lawyers have also warned ASICON that if the association fails to comply with their demands, they will be forced to initiate legal proceedings against the association.

AR Rahman denies allegations of receiving Rs 29 lakh for a concert that never took place

The defamation suit comes after ASICON filed a police complaint against Rahman in September, alleging that he had received Rs 29 lakh for a concert that never took place. The complaint was filed following Rahman’s “Marakkuma Nenjam” concert in Chennai, which was marred by mismanagement and overcrowding.

Rahman has denied all allegations of wrongdoing and has said that he is “deeply saddened” by the allegations made against him. He has also said that he is committed to clearing his name and restoring his reputation.

The defamation suit is expected to come up for hearing in the Madras High Court soon.
